Pengelolaan e-Archives melalui Document Management System Berbasis Website di PT. Bridgestone Tire Indonesia
Management of e-Archives Through a Website-Based Document Management System at PT. Bridgestone Tire Indonesia
Departemen Engineering mengambil langkah untuk menanggulangi permasalahan pengelolaan arsip konvensional melalui pilot project dengan merancang dan mengembangkan sebuah sistem informasi yang bernama Document Management System (DMS) sebagai media digitalisasi (alih media) terhadap dokumen hardcopy yang tersimpan di perpustakaan Departemen Engineering. Tujuan dari penelitian ini adalah untuk menganalisis dan mendeskripsikan serta memberikan rekomendasi pengelolaan e-Archives melalui rencana strategis pengembangan Document Management System (DMS) guna optimalisasi pengelolaan e-Archives di PT. Bridgestone Tire Indonesia. Penelitian ini menganalisis implementasi DMS dalam mengelola arsip elektronik yang mengacu pada ISO 15489-1:2016 tentang Records Management yang terdiri dari membuat arsip; menangkap arsip; klasifikasi dan pengindeksan arsip; kontrol akses; menyimpan arsip; menggunakan dan menggunakan kembali; memindahkan dan mengonversi arsip; dan disposisi. Penelitian ini merupakan penelitian deskriptif kualitatif dengan pengumpulan data meliputi wawancara, observasi, dan dokumentasi dari yang bertanggung jawab dalam implementasi DMS dan proyek alih media. Penelitian ini dilakukan di Departemen Engineering, PT. Bridgestone Tire Indonesia. Teknik analisis data yang digunakan meliputi tahapan reduksi data, penyajian data, dan penarikan kesimpulan. Hasil penelitian menunjukkan, pengelolaan e-Archives melalui Document Management System (DMS) di PT. Bridgestone Tire Indonesia belum sepenuhnya berjalan optimal husunya pada 3 indikator yaitu membuat arsip, menangkap arsip, menggunakan dan menggunakan kembali arsip yang belum memenuhi standar yang menjadi fokus penelitian yaitu ISO 15489-1:2016 karena keterbatasan metadata yang komprehensif dan fungsi pencarian konten arsip yang belum optimal. Saran yang dapat diberikan kepada Departemen Engineering adalah perancangan standar dan kebijakan, peningkatan fungsionalitas pencarian e-Archives dalam DMS, pengembangan fitur dan kapasitas DMS, dan strategi akses arsip saat downtime).
The Engineering Department has taken steps to address the issues of conventional archive management through a pilot project by designing and developing an information system called the Document Management System (DMS) as a medium for digitizing hardcopy documents stored in the Engineering Department's library. The aim of this research is to analyze and describe, as well as provide recommendations for e-Archives management through a strategic development plan for the Document Management System (DMS) to optimize e-Archives management at PT. Bridgestone Tire Indonesia. This research analyzes the implementation of DMS in managing electronic records in accordance with ISO 15489-1:2016 on Records Management, which includes creating records, capturing records, classifying and indexing records, access control, storing records, using and reusing records, transferring and converting records, and disposition. This research is a qualitative descriptive study with data collection including interviews, observations, and documentation from those responsible for the implementation of DMS and the media transfer project. The research was conducted in the Engineering Department of PT. Bridgestone Tire Indonesia. The data analysis techniques used include data reduction, data presentation, and conclusion drawing. The results of the research show that the management of e-Archives through the Document Management System (DMS) at PT. Bridgestone Tire Indonesia has not yet been fully optimized, particularly in three indicators: creating records, capturing records, and using and reusing records, which have not met the focus of the study, namely ISO 15489-1:2016 standards, due to limitations in comprehensive metadata and the suboptimal functionality of the content search. Recommendations for the Engineering Department include designing standards and policies, improving the search functionality of e-Archives in the DMS, developing features and capacity of the DMS, and strategies for archive access during downtime.
